    All I did was reset my password because I couldn't access my account otherwise. I did not create a new account and I still could not make changes to my registry. If you pull up your existing registry it gives you the option to start a registry and will add all the items from your existing registry and then you will be allowed to add or remove items. When your friends and family search for your registry, they will find two registries under your name. I edited the new registry and then beside my last name I wrote - USE THIS REGISTRY.
